The Veterans' Compensation Cost-of-Living Adjustment Act of 2013 ( S. 893) is a federal statute in the United States that increased the disability compensation rate for American veterans and their families. [1] The rate increased by the same amount as the cost of living increase that was applied to Social Security.

The ALJ pay system has three levels of basic pay: AL-1, AL-2, and AL-3. The base pay for each step varies according to the location of the position. The rate of basic pay for AL-3, rate A, may not be less than 65 percent of the rate of basic pay for level IV of the Executive Schedule. The rate of basic pay for AL-1 may not exceed the rate for ...
The sliding wage scale was introduced in France in July 1952 under the president Vincent Auriol ( SFIO) in the administration Antoine Pinay ( RI ). It was removed in 1982 as Jacques Delors ( PS) was Finance minister, in the second administration of Pierre Mauroy ( PS ).

A salary is a form of periodic payment from an employer to an employee, which may be specified in an employment contract. It is contrasted with piece wages, where each job, hour or other unit is paid separately, rather than on a periodic basis.
